 THE Tamur family in Kokopo plan to develop their land following a traditional ceremony in Gamus recently.

They are the families of the late Oscar Tamur and his son Patrick Tamur, the former Kokopo MP.

The traditional event called the Warwakai was conducted in the Kuanua language.

A Warwakai is a traditional event that is conducted to pay respect to family members who have passed on. 

It is understood that old buildings at the Gumur area will be demolished to make way for development.

This will also add to the development in the Kokopo area, particularly the town area.
